Noah (Nooh)
In the name of Allah, the Merciful, the Compassionate
We sent Noah forth to his people, saying, "Warn your people before there comes upon them a grievous punishment." 1 He said: "O my people! Verily, I am a plain warner to you, 2 saying, "Serve God, and fear Him, and obey you me, 3 He will forgive your sins and give you a respite for an appointed time. When the time which God has appointed arrives, none will be able to postpone it. Would that you knew this!" 4 He said, “My Lord! I invited my people night and day.” 5 but the more I called, the farther they fled. 6 “And whenever I called them, so that You may forgive them, they always thrust their fingers into their ears, and covered themselves with their clothes, and remained stubborn and were extremely haughty.” 7 I called to them clearly, 8 and preached to them in public, and also addressed them in secret. 9 And I have said: Seek pardon of your Lord. Lo! He was ever Forgiving. 10 and He will loose heaven upon you in torrents 11 And will help you with wealth and sons, and will assign unto you Gardens and will assign unto you rivers. 12 What aileth you that ye expect not in Allah majesty! 13 when He has created you in stages? 14 Have you not seen how Allah created the seven heavens one above the other, 15 and made the moon therein a light, and made the sun a lamp, 16 And Allah has caused you to grow from the earth a [progressive] growth. 17 and to it He will return you. Then, He will bring you forth. 18 And Allah hath made the earth unto you an expanse. 19 so that you may tread its spacious paths.” 20
